Abstract
Branching ratios for the dominant Cabibbo-suppressed decays of the tau lepton have been measured by CLEO II in e+e- annihilation at the Cornell Electron Storage Ring (square-root s approximately 10.6 GeV) using kaons with momenta below 0.7 GeV/c. The inclusive branching ratio into one charged kaon is (1.60 +/- 0.12 +/- 0.19)%. For the exclusive decays, B(tau- --> K- nu(tau)) = (0.66 +/- 0.07 +/- 0.09)%, B(tau- --> K-pi0nu(tau) = (0.51 +/- 0.10 +/- 0.07)%, and, based on three events, B(tau- --> K-2pi0nu(tau) < 0.3% at the 90% confidence level. These represent significant improvements over previous results. B(tau- --> K- pi0nu(tau)) is measured for the first time with exclusive pi0 reconstruction.
